Skip to content
Snippets Groups Projects

<Assignment-3.0>

Merged zshan2 requested to merge assignment-3.0 into master
22 files
+ 823
0
Compare changes
  • Side-by-side
  • Inline
Files
22
+ 23
0
function generateData(route, navigation) {
const {name, login, avatarUrl, bio, createdAt, email, websiteUrl, repositories} = route.params;
const dataFile = {}
dataFile['navi'] = navigation
dataFile['nameContent'] = 'Name: \n' + name
dataFile['userNameContent'] = 'UserName\n: ' + login
dataFile['bioContent'] = 'Bio: \n' + bio
dataFile['createDate'] = 'Create at: \n' + createdAt
dataFile['emailContent'] = 'Email: \n' + email
dataFile['websiteLink'] = 'Website: \n' + websiteUrl
dataFile['repoCount'] = 'Repository count: ' + repositories['nodes'].length
var iconUrl
if (avatarUrl != null) {
iconUrl = { uri: avatarUrl }
} else {
iconUrl = require('C:/Coding/cs242-assignment3/GitView/assets/default.png')
}
dataFile['iconUrl'] = iconUrl
return dataFile
}
module.exports = generateData;
\ No newline at end of file
Loading